Investing in a concrete block making machine can transform your business's potential. Concrete blocks are essential in construction, providing strength and durability. The global concrete block market is expected to grow by 6.2% annually, reaching nearly $4 billion by 2025. This trend reveals a rising demand for reliable building materials.
Utilizing a concrete block making machine contributes to efficient production. It reduces labor costs significantly, as machines can operate with less manpower. For instance, a semi-automated machine can produce up to 1,600 blocks per hour. This high output enhances profit margins. The initial investment may seem high, but the long-term savings often outweigh it.
However, some challenges persist. The quality of produced blocks can vary based on raw materials and machine calibration. Regular maintenance is also crucial to avoid malfunctions. A business must invest time and resources in training staff to operate machines effectively. When these factors are addressed, the benefits can be substantial, leading to sustainable growth in the competitive construction industry.

When considering a concrete block making machine, specific features are vital for enhancing productivity. Look for machines with automatic controls. These allow for consistent production and reduce the need for manual oversight. Advanced options provide real-time monitoring for quality assurance. This can help maintain the integrity of your blocks.
Another feature to consider is the machine's capacity. If your business needs high output, choose a machine that can produce multiple blocks simultaneously. The ability to produce various block sizes is also beneficial. Versatility in block types can expand your market reach.
Quality of materials used in the machine construction matters significantly. A sturdy design ensures longevity and reliability. However, not all machines are built the same. Inspect the components carefully. Sometimes, manufacturers may cut corners, leading to potential malfunctions over time. This can disrupt your workflow and cause unnecessary delays. Investing in a concrete block making machine can significantly enhance long-term profitability for your business. According to industry reports, the global market for concrete block machinery is projected to grow at a CAGR of 6.5% from 2023 to 2030. This rising demand indicates a shift toward building sustainable construction materials that yield high returns.
One of the key benefits of using concrete blocks is their durability. Blocks have a lifespan of over 50 years when properly maintained. This longevity translates to lower replacement costs over time. Additionally, concrete blocks are energy efficient. They provide excellent insulation, which can reduce heating and cooling costs by up to 25%. This efficiency makes them popular in residential and commercial construction.
